Is anyone in here having problems with the new Eaton 2P BR GFCIs with the colored trip codes?
I've installed 3 in the past month and every one seems to be randomly tripping now.
Two of the installs were brand new circuits, one for a dryer and one for a range, both about 40' from panel so the wiring is not the issue, the other was an existing range circuit that was updated.
All circuit breakers were purchased at separate times from different supply houses so I don't see how they could all be "faulty".
One of the circuit breakers I tested out was tripping with NO wires on the terminals (only pigtail going to neutral)
